When Lawmakers Overturn Voter Initiatives By Editor On Oct 3, 2018 49 Share Just four months after District voters approved an initiative to raise the minimum wage for tipped workers, the D.C. Council voted to overturn it. It might seem like an odd fate for Initiative 77, which got 55 percent of the popular vote in June. In fact, nationally, it’s not that uncommon for a legislative body to overturn initiatives approved by voters.
